Control

In the realm of Electrical engineering, control systems play a pivotal role in managing, commanding, directing, or regulating the behavior of other devices or systems. These systems are fundamental in ensuring the stability and desired performance of electrical circuits and machinery. The concept of control is not limited to physical systems but extends to software and algorithms that automate processes, enhancing efficiency and reliability.

Control mechanisms in electrical systems often involve feedback loops that adjust outputs based on inputs to achieve a desired effect. This dynamic interaction between components ensures precision in operations, from simple household appliances to complex industrial machines. The evolution of control systems has been marked by advancements in technology, leading to smarter, more adaptive solutions that cater to the increasing demands of modern electrical applications.
